重离子对四种作物的生物学效应——Ⅰ HIRFL加速重离子植物遗传学效应研究
GENETIC EFFECTS OF HEAVY IONS ON PLANTS AT HIRFL
【摘要】 在重离子研究装置(HIRFL)上采用46.6MeV/amuC6+离子对四种不同作物种子进行遗传学效应研究,结果表明:重离子对种子的萌发能力和生长发育均有明显的抑制作用,根尖细胞中出现的染色体畸变具有多种类型,而且畸变频率均高于对照组,同时还观察到四种作物之间辐射敏感性的差异。本文还讨论了中能重离子(10—100MeV/amu)在诱变育种及其机理研究中的应用前景,介绍了植物样品辐照的装置。
【Abstract】 Genetic effects of 46.6 MeV/amu C6+ ions on 4 kinds of plant seedswas studied at HIRFL in Institute of Modern Physics, Academia Sinica.Theresults showed that there was obvious inhibition to germination abilityand growing by heavy ions, chromosome aberrations in radicle cells appearedin many types and their frequencies were all higher than those of control.Meanwhile, the differences of radiation sensitivity among the 4 kinds ofplant were found. The prospects of application of heavy ions with mediumenergy (10--100MeV/amu) in mutation breeding and its mechanism inves-tigation were reviewed.
